  POM (polyoxymethylene resin) definition: polyoxymethylene is a kind of linear polymer without side chain, high density and high crystallinity. It is also known as polyformaldehyde resin, POM plastic, saigang material, etc. it is a white or black plastic particle with high hardness, high rigidity and high wear resistance. It is mainly used for gears, bearings, auto parts, machine tools, instrument internals and other products with skeleton function.
  
  It can replace most of the non-ferrous metals, automobiles, machine tools, instrument internals, bearings, fasteners, gears, spring sheets, pipes, transportation belt accessories, electric water cookers, pump casings, drains, faucets, etc.
  
  Performance: high strength and rigidity of POM, good elasticity and wear resistance. Its mechanical properties are excellent, the specific strength can reach 50.5mpa, the specific stiffness can reach 2650mpa, which is very close to metal. The mechanical properties of POM change little with temperature, and the change of copolymerized POM is a little bigger than homopolymerized POM. The impact strength of POM is higher than that of ABS and PC; POM is sensitive to notches, which can reduce the impact strength by 90%. The fatigue strength of POM is very prominent. The fatigue strength of POM can reach 35 MPa under 10 alternating loads, while that of PA and PC is only 28 MPa. The creep of POM is similar to that of PA, which is only 2.3% at 20 ℃, 21 MPa and 3000 h, and little influenced by temperature. POM has small friction coefficient, good wear resistance (POM > PA66 > PA6 > ABS > HPVC > PS > PC), large limit PV value and good self-lubricating property. When POM products are grinded, it is easy to produce squeal like noise under high load.

  Molecular weight: 30.0260, specific gravity: 1.43, melting point: 175 ° C
  
  Tensile strength (yield) 70MPa
  
  Elongation (yield) 15%
  
  (broken) 15%
  
  Impact strength (without notch) 108kj / M?
